Lukas

Lukas holds the #288 spot on the 2025 list of the most popular boy names in the U.S. That amounts to 1,161 newborn boys in a single year. The name has been cooling off, slipping from #218 in 2020 to #288 today. Its strongest year on record was 2019 (#214 nationally, 1,787 newborns), in a data series reaching back to 1963. The name's biggest fan base is in Alaska (#110 there in 2025).
